The "Black Diamond" of ceramics. Second only to diamond in hardness. SCA utilizes B₄C for neutron absorption in nuclear heating and extreme wear components. Its low density makes it ideal for high-speed industrial heating assemblies.
A synthetic crystalline compound optimized for precision semiconductor components. High thermal conductivity combined with low thermal expansion makes it the gold standard for wafer heating plates and chemical vapor deposition (CVD) environments.
Often referred to as "White Graphite," BN provides exceptional electrical insulation combined with thermal conductivity. It is non-wetting by most molten metals, making it perfect for molten aluminum heating applications.
